### Issue #1: Collection Search Requires GitHub Authentication
**Severity:** HIGH
**Impact:** Feature completely unavailable without authentication
**Affected Functions:** `search_collection`, `get_collection_content`, `submit_content`
#### Technical Analysis
```javascript
// Current behavior in search_collection
Error: "GitHub API authentication failed. Please check your GITHUB_TOKEN."
```
**Root Cause:** Search functionality directly depends on GitHub API without fallback mechanisms.
#### Proposed Solutions
**Option A: Implement Offline Search Index (Recommended)**
```javascript
// Create local search index for public content
class LocalCollectionIndex {
constructor() {
this.index = new Map();
this.loadPublicContent();
}
async loadPublicContent() {
// Cache public collection metadata locally
const publicContent = await this.fetchPublicManifest();
this.buildSearchIndex(publicContent);
}
search(query) {
// Full-text search on cached content
return this.index.search(query);
}
}
```
**Option B: Graceful Degradation**
```javascript
async function searchCollection(query) {
try {
return await githubSearch(query);
} catch (authError) {
console.warn('GitHub auth failed, falling back to cached search');
return await localSearch(query);
}
}
```
**Option C: Anonymous GitHub Access**
```javascript
// Use GitHub public API without auth for public repos
const response = await fetch('https://api.github.com/repos/dollhousemcp/collection/contents/library', {
headers: {
'Accept': 'application/vnd.github.v3+json',
'User-Agent': 'DollhouseMCP-Client'
}
});
```
#### Implementation Details
- **Files to modify:** `src/collection/search.js`, `src/collection/cache.js`
- **New dependencies:** None (use existing search libraries)
- **Testing required:** Offline mode testing, auth failure scenarios
- **Breaking changes:** None - backward compatible
#### Acceptance Criteria
- [ ] Search works without GitHub authentication for public content
- [ ] Graceful fallback when authentication fails
- [ ] Clear messaging about feature limitations
- [ ] Performance comparable to authenticated search

### Issue #2: Element Creation Validation Inconsistencies
**Severity:** HIGH
**Impact:** User confusion, failed element creation
**Affected Functions:** `create_element`, `create_persona`
#### Technical Analysis
```javascript
// Current validation errors observed:
"Invalid filename format. Use alphanumeric characters, hyphens, underscores, and dots only."
"Version must follow semantic versioning (e.g., 1.0.0)"
```
**Root Cause:** Inconsistent validation rules between different element types and unclear error messaging.
#### Proposed Solutions
**Implement Unified Validation Schema**
```javascript
class ElementValidator {
static schemas = {
personas: {
name: /^[a-zA-Z0-9_-]+$/,
version: /^\d+\.\d+\.\d+$/,
required: ['name', 'description', 'content']
},
skills: {
name: /^[a-zA-Z0-9_-]+$/,
version: /^\d+\.\d+\.\d+$/,
required: ['name', 'description', 'content']
}
// ... other types
};
static validate(type, element) {
const schema = this.schemas[type];
const errors = [];
// Validate required fields
schema.required.forEach(field => {
if (!element[field]) {
errors.push(`Missing required field: ${field}`);
}
});
// Validate format
if (element.name && !schema.name.test(element.name)) {
errors.push(`Invalid name format. Use: ${schema.name.source}`);
}
return { valid: errors.length === 0, errors };
}
}
```
**Pre-validation Helper**
```javascript
async function validateBeforeCreate(type, elementData) {
const validation = ElementValidator.validate(type, elementData);
if (!validation.valid) {
throw new ValidationError(
`Element validation failed:\n${validation.errors.join('\n')}`,
validation.errors
);
}
return true;
}
```
#### Implementation Details
- **Files to modify:** `src/elements/validator.js`, `src/elements/creator.js`
- **Testing required:** All element types, edge cases, error scenarios
- **Breaking changes:** None - improves existing behavior

### Issue #5: Error Message Clarity
**Severity:** MEDIUM
**Impact:** Developer and user confusion
**Affected Functions:** Multiple
#### Current Issues
- Generic MCP error codes without context
- Stack traces exposed to end users
- Inconsistent error formatting
#### Proposed Solutions
**Standardized Error Handler**
```javascript
class DollhouseError extends Error {
constructor(message, code, details = {}) {
super(message);
this.name = 'DollhouseError';
this.code = code;
this.details = details;
this.timestamp = new Date().toISOString();
}
toUserMessage() {
const messages = {
'ELEMENT_NOT_FOUND': `Element "${this.details.name}" not found. Use list_elements to see available options.`,
'VALIDATION_FAILED': `Validation failed: ${this.details.errors.join(', ')}`,
'AUTH_REQUIRED': `This feature requires authentication. Use setup_github_auth to connect.`,
'NETWORK_ERROR': `Network error occurred. Check your connection and try again.`
};
return messages[this.code] || this.message;
}
toDeveloperMessage() {
return {
error: this.message,
code: this.code,
details: this.details,
timestamp: this.timestamp,
stack: this.stack
};
}
}
```
